NAME¶
cl_image_format - The image format descriptor structure is defined as:
typedef struct _cl_image_format { cl_channel_order image_channel_order;
cl_channel_type image_channel_data_type; } cl_image_format; |
MEMBERS¶
image_channel_order
Specifies the number of channels and the channel layout i.e. the memory layout
in which channels are stored in the image. Valid values are described in the
table below.

image_channel_data_type
Describes the size of the channel data type. The number of bits per element
determined by the
image_channel_data_type and
image_channel_order must be a power of two. The list of supported
values is described in the table below.
Image Channel Data Type |
Description |
CL_SNORM_INT8 |
Each channel component is a normalized signed 8-bit integer value. |
CL_SNORM_INT16 |
Each channel component is a normalized signed 16-bit integer value. |
CL_UNORM_INT8 |
Each channel component is a normalized unsigned 8-bit integer
value. |
CL_UNORM_INT16 |
Each channel component is a normalized unsigned 16-bit integer
value. |
CL_UNORM_SHORT_565 |
Represents a normalized 5-6-5 3-channel RGB image. The channel order
must be CL_RGB or CL_RGBx. |
CL_UNORM_SHORT_555 |
Represents a normalized x-5-5-5 4-channel xRGB image. The channel order
must be CL_RGB or CL_RGBx. |
CL_UNORM_INT_101010 |
Represents a normalized x-10-10-10 4-channel xRGB image. The channel
order must be CL_RGB or CL_RGBx. |
CL_SIGNED_INT8 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ized signed 8-bit integer
value. |
CL_SIGNED_INT16 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ized signed 16-bit integer
value. |
CL_SIGNED_INT32 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ized signed 32-bit integer
value. |
CL_UNSIGNED_INT8 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ized unsigned 8-bit integer
value. |
CL_UNSIGNED_INT16 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ized unsigned 16-bit integer
value. |
CL_UNSIGNED_INT32 |
Each channel component is an unnormalized unsigned 32-bit integer
value. |
CL_HALF_FLOAT |
Each channel component is a 16-bit half-float value. |
CL_FLOAT |
Each channel component is a single precision floating-point value. |
DESCRIPTION¶
For example, to specify a normalized unsigned 8-bit / channel RGBA image:
image_channel_order = CL_RGBA
image_channel_data_type = CL_UNORM_INT8
image_channel_data_type values of
CL_UNORM_SHORT_565,
CL_UNORM_SHORT_555 and
CL_UNORM_INT_101010 are special cases of
packed image formats where the channels of each element are packed into a
single unsigned short or unsigned int. For these special packed image formats,
the channels are normally packed with the first channel in the most
significant bits of the bitfield, and successive channels occupying
progressively less significant locations. For
CL_UNORM_SHORT_565, R is
in bits 15:11, G is in bits 10:5 and B is in bits 4:0. For
CL_UNORM_SHORT_555, bit 15 is undefined, R is in bits 14:10, G in bits
9:5 and B in bits 4:0. For
CL_UNORM_INT_101010, bits 31:30 are
undefined, R is in bits 29:20, G in bits 19:10 and B in bits 9:0.
OpenCL implementations must maintain the minimum precision specified by the
number of bits in image_channel_data_type. If the image format specified by
image_channel_order, and image_channel_data_type cannot be supported by the
OpenCL implementation, then the call to
clCreateImage(3clc) will return
a NULL memory object.
